Switzerland: Scaling the Jungfrau Region
Season 5
Episode 504
Joseph travels to the Grindelwald Valley to experience the grandeur of Switzerland’s most typically-Swiss region to partake in Swiss mountain culture at local street fairs and festivals. To get an up-close experience with the peaks, he hikes to the Gleckstein and literally tops off his adventure with a train journey to the highest train station in Europe, the Jungfraujoch.
